Product Overview
The EUFAB AMBER wheel rail set is designed to securely attach bicycles with wide tires, up to 82 mm (3.25 inches) in width, to EUFAB bicycle carriers. This set replaces the standard wheel stoppers found on EUFAB bike racks, specifically models Amber 1 (Item No. 11559), Amber 3 (Item No. 11555), and Amber 4 (Item No. 11556).

Installation and Operating Instructions
Before installing the new wheel rail set, remove the existing standard wheel rails from your bike rack. Ensure bicycles are removed from the rack first.
- Remove Plastic Cover: Remove the plastic cover located in the middle of the wheel rail you intend to replace. [Diagram: Shows removal of a plastic cover from the wheel rail.]
- Remove Existing Rail: Loosen the nuts beneath the wheel rail. Pull the carriage bolts upwards from the top of the wheel rail. [Diagram: Shows bolts being removed from the wheel rail.] Remove the original wheel rail.
- Install New Rails: Place the new wide tire wheel rails onto the bike rack's support table. Secure them using the new bolts and nuts provided.
- Reinstall Plastic Cover: Reattach the plastic cover.
- Install Tensioning Belts: Insert the short tensioning straps from the inside to the outside under the wheel holder, and then from the outside back to the inside through the designated slots of the wheel holder. [Diagram: Shows installation of tensioning belts.]
Important Note: The heaviest bicycle should always be transported on the rail closest to the vehicle.
Maintenance and Care
Clean the wheel rails with a slightly damp, soft cloth and a mild cleaning agent. Avoid using harsh cleaning agents, solvents, or petrol. Store the wheel rails in a dry place.
